Wales Achieves Full EPS Coverage for Safer Prescriptions 2025 - 0 views

    Three more pharmacy system suppliers have received approval to roll out their software in community pharmacies to support electronic prescribing service (EPS) in Wales. The approval means all seven pharmacy system suppliers who have contracts with pharmacies in Wales can now deliver EPS. Digital Health and Care Wales (DHCW) announced on 17 January 2025 that healthcare technology firms Cegedim Rx, EMIS and PharmacyX have successfully developed and tested systems capable of handling electronic prescriptions. "Following robust monitoring, any pharmacy using the suppliers' software will be able to use EPS, providing they have completed a number of readiness activities," DHCW stated. System suppliers Invatech, Boots, Positive Solutions and Clanwilliam completed testing of their software systems last year. Apotec is currently undergoing the assurance process, according to DHCW. This development marks a significant milestone in DHCW's aim to move from a paper-based prescription process to a digital system.

Wales Launches Digital Prescription Service - 0 views

    Wales launched the new electronic prescribing service (EPS) last week, with the country's first electronic prescription sent and dispensed on 17 November. The new service allows prescriptions to be sent digitally to a patient's nominated pharmacy, thus eliminating the need for paper forms. It is part of a wider plan to introduce digital medicines and e-prescribing in all hospitals and primary care in the country. Wellington Road Pharmacy and Lakeside Medical Centre in Rhyl became the first community pharmacy and GP practice to use the EPS, which is expected to be rolled out across Wales in January 2024.
